Northern Spain

“The charm of exploring some of Spain’s northern cities”

The coastal city of San Sebastian has risen from a quaint fishing village to a trendy international destination. Strolling along the beach promenade in San Sebastian, its one of the most striking cities in northern Spain with its beautiful bay framed by Mount Igueldo and the island of Santa Clara. Just a few miles from the French border, much of the culture has been shaped by Spanish royalty, escaping the heat of central Spain during the hot summers. The shipyards were moved elsewhere to transform the beachfront into a place of leisure rather than commerce and this was a turning point, it was tapped as shot spot to holiday by Spain’s elite, a cosmopolitan and classy destination.

Bilbao is one of the most popular cities in northern Spain, located in the Basque Country, is a hub for culture and history. The Guggenheim Museum, designed by famous architect Frank Gehry with it’s iconic facade is full or intriguing contemporary art exhibits not only inside but outside as well.
